Details : SecurityAlert

  Topic : VHD Web Pack 2.0 Local File Include
  SecurityAlert : 3613
  CVE : CVE-2008-0609
  SecurityRisk : Medium  alert  (About)
  Remote Exploit : Yes
  Local Exploit : No
  Exploit Given : Yes
  Credit : Digital Security Research Group
  Published : 06.02.2008

  Affected Software : VHD Web Pack 2.0



  Advisory Text :  


Digital Security Research Group [DSecRG] Advisory #DSECRG-08-010

Application: VHD Web Pack 2.0
Versions Affected: VHD Web Pack 2.0
Vendor URL:
http://www.divideconcept.net/index.php?page=vhdwebpack/index.php
Bugs: Local File Include
Exploits: YES
Reported: 28.01.2008
Vendor response: NONE
Date of Public Advisory: 04.02.2008
Authors: Alexandr Polyakov, Stas Svistunovich
Digital Security Research Group [DSecRG]
(research [at] dsec [dot] ru)

Description
***********

VHD Web Pack 2.0 system has Local file Include security vulnerability

Details
*******

Local File Include
Attacker can inject PHP code and execute OS commands with webserver user
privileges

vulnerable script /vhdwebpack/index.php vulnerable parameter "page"

Example:

http://[server]/vhdwebpack/index.php?page=/../../../../../../../../boot.
ini
